Course details


Secure Software Development Fundamentals: This unit covers the essential principles of secure software development, including threat modeling, secure coding practices, and risk management. It provides a solid foundation for the rest of the program. •
Secure Coding Practices for Autonomous Vehicles: This unit focuses on the specific coding practices required for secure software development in autonomous vehicles, including the use of secure communication protocols and data encryption. •
Threat Modeling for Autonomous Vehicles: This unit teaches students how to identify and mitigate potential threats to autonomous vehicles, including cyber threats, physical threats, and data threats. It covers the use of threat modeling techniques and tools. •
Secure Communication Protocols for Autonomous Vehicles: This unit covers the secure communication protocols used in autonomous vehicles, including vehicle-to-vehicle (V2V) and vehicle-to-infrastructure (V2I) communication. It also covers the use of secure data transmission protocols. •
Secure Data Storage and Management for Autonomous Vehicles: This unit covers the secure storage and management of data in autonomous vehicles, including data encryption, access control, and data backup and recovery. •
Secure Software Updates and Maintenance for Autonomous Vehicles: This unit covers the secure software updates and maintenance procedures for autonomous vehicles, including the use of secure update mechanisms and data validation techniques. •
Secure Human-Machine Interface for Autonomous Vehicles: This unit covers the secure human-machine interface design for autonomous vehicles, including the use of secure user authentication and authorization mechanisms. •
Secure Cybersecurity Measures for Autonomous Vehicles: This unit covers the various cybersecurity measures required to protect autonomous vehicles from cyber threats, including intrusion detection and prevention systems. •
Secure Supply Chain Management for Autonomous Vehicles: This unit covers the secure supply chain management practices for autonomous vehicles, including the use of secure procurement procedures and supplier vetting. •
Secure Testing and Validation for Autonomous Vehicles: This unit covers the secure testing and validation procedures for autonomous vehicles, including the use of secure testing frameworks and validation techniques.
